安装mysql数据库默认密码是什么格式
-
在安装MySQL数据库时,默认密码的格式是随机生成的一串字符。MySQL的安装程序会自动为root用户生成一个随机的初始密码,并将该密码保存在一个临时文件中。用户在首次登录MySQL时,需要使用这个初始密码进行登录,并在登录后修改密码。
默认密码的格式通常是包含大小写字母、数字和特殊字符的组合,以增加密码的复杂性和安全性。这样的密码格式可以防止恶意攻击者通过猜测或破解来获取数据库的访问权限。
以下是一些常见的默认密码格式示例:
- 8位随机字符串:例如 "aB3$7fT1"
- 12位随机字符串:例如 "1gG#5dS@9aA2"
- 16位随机字符串:例如 "P4$7dF2g#8jY9qZx"
- 包含特殊字符的字符串:例如 "P@ssw0rd#123"
- 多种字符混合的字符串:例如 "MySql!2021"
需要注意的是,安装MySQL数据库时生成的默认密码是临时的,用户需要尽快修改密码为自己独有的强密码,以保证数据库的安全性。密码应该包含足够长度的字符,同时要包含大小写字母、数字和特殊字符的组合,以增加密码的复杂性。此外,定期更改密码也是一种良好的安全实践。
1年前 -
安装MySQL数据库时,默认情况下,没有设置密码。因此,在初始安装后,您可以直接使用空密码登录到MySQL数据库。但为了保护您的数据库安全,强烈建议您设置一个强密码。
下面是一种常见的MySQL数据库默认密码格式:
-
5.7版本之前的MySQL,默认密码为空,您可以直接使用空密码登录。
-
5.7版本及之后的MySQL,默认密码会根据操作系统的不同而生成。在安装MySQL后,系统会生成一个临时密码,并将其保存在日志文件中。您可以通过以下步骤找到默认密码:
a. 打开MySQL的日志文件,路径可能因操作系统而异,一般位于MySQL的数据目录下。
b. 在日志文件中搜索“temporary password”关键词,找到包含默认密码的行。
c. 拷贝默认密码,并使用该密码登录到MySQL。
请注意,为了保障数据库的安全,建议您在首次登录后立即修改默认密码。您可以使用以下命令修改密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';将'new_password'替换为您想要设置的新密码即可。
总结:MySQL数据库安装后,默认密码为空。在5.7版本及之后的MySQL中,根据操作系统的不同会生成一个临时密码,您可以通过日志文件找到该密码。为了保护数据库安全,建议您在首次登录后立即修改默认密码。
1年前 -
-
安装MySQL数据库时,默认的root用户密码是随机生成的,格式为一串包含大小写字母、数字和特殊字符的密码。这是为了增强数据库的安全性。每次安装MySQL时,生成的密码都是不同的。
在MySQL 5.7版本之前,默认的root用户密码是空的,即没有密码。但是,从MySQL 5.7版本开始,安装MySQL时会生成一个临时密码,该密码会在安装完成后自动生成,并保存在日志文件中。用户需要通过查看日志文件获取临时密码。
以下是一种常见的方法来查找MySQL临时密码的步骤:
- 打开MySQL日志文件
在Linux系统上,日志文件通常位于/var/log/mysql/error.log,可以使用以下命令打开日志文件:
sudo vi /var/log/mysql/error.log在Windows系统上,日志文件通常位于C:\Program Files\MySQL\MySQL Server 5.7\data文件夹中,可以使用文本编辑器打开日志文件。
- 查找临时密码
在日志文件中,搜索"temporary password"关键词,找到包含临时密码的行。该行的格式通常是类似于下面的内容:
[Note] A temporary password is generated for root@localhost: xxxxxxxx其中,"xxxxxxxx"就是生成的临时密码。
- 登录MySQL
使用生成的临时密码登录MySQL,可以通过以下命令登录:
mysql -u root -p然后,输入临时密码进行登录。
- 修改密码
登录成功后,可以通过以下命令修改root用户的密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';将"new_password"替换为您想要设置的新密码。
以上是查找MySQL临时密码的一种常见方法,但实际情况可能因操作系统和MySQL版本而有所不同。因此,建议您参考相应的文档或官方网站以获取准确的步骤和说明。
1年前